Trivia

Sergent Anderson

Edit
Angie Dickinson admits in interviews that making this show was a bad experience, and she would not do it again if she had it over to do again but she still like the show.
Police woman Pepper Anderson is based on real life female NYPD police detective Susan Collins.
The pilot for this show aired on an episode of "Police Story (1973)" titled "The Gamble". However, Angie Dickinson's character's name in that episode was Lisa Beaumont, and Bert Convy played the role of her commanding officer. Convy was later replaced by Earl Holliman.
During the first season, Sergeant Suzanne "Pepper" Anderson's (Angie Dickinson's) autistic younger sister Cheryl (Nicole Kallis) was seen on an occasional basis. However, she was dropped before the second season.
Merchandising for the series included a poseable Pepper Anderson action figure, with accessory sets including outfits (diver, flight attendant, et cetera) and cartoon storyboards.
